Edgar Wellington HAYSOM

HAYSOM , Edgar Wellington

Service Number: 3128
Enlisted: 13 July 1915, Enlisted at Melbourne, Victoria
Last Rank: Private
Last Unit: 8th Infantry Battalion
Born: Collingwood, Victoria, Australia, 1895
Home Town: Clifton Hill, Yarra, Victoria
Schooling: Victoria Park, Abbotsford, Victoria
Occupation: Bootmaker
Died: Killed in Action, Pozieres, France, 28 July 1916
Cemetery: Not yet discovered
Memorials: Australian War Memorial Roll of Honour

World War 1 Service

13 Jul 1915: Enlisted AIF WW1, Private, 3128, 24th Infantry Battalion, Enlisted at Melbourne, Victoria

26 Nov 1915: Embarked Private, 3128, 24th Infantry Battalion, HMAT Commonwealth, Melbourne
24 Feb 1916: Transferred AIF WW1, Private, 8th Infantry Battalion, From 24th Battalion at Serapeum

Biography contributed by Carol Foster

 

Son of Thomas George Haysom and Elizabeth Sarah Jane Haysom of Rutland Street, Clifton Hill, Victoria

Apprentice to Marshall Shoe Company for four years

Medals: British War Medal, Victory Medal
